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the recent comments made by UK Prime Minister Keir Starmer regarding China's role in global affairs, emphasizing the need for the UK to strengthen its engagement with China while also addressing perceived security threats posed by China [1][2]. Group 1: UK-China Relations - The UK Prime Minister stated that the UK cannot continue to lack engagement with China and must enhance trade and cooperation [1]. - The Chinese Embassy in the UK firmly opposes the notion of a "China threat" and other unfounded accusations made by the UK, asserting that China's development presents opportunities for mutual growth rather than threats [1][2]. - The Chinese stance emphasizes that Hong Kong affairs are purely a matter of China's internal governance, and the UK has no right to interfere [2]. Group 2: Principles for Development - The Chinese position on UK-China relations is based on mutual respect, non-interference in internal affairs, and principles of equality and mutual benefit [2]. - There is a call for the UK to adopt a rational and friendly approach towards China's development and to pursue a pragmatic policy that fosters healthy and stable relations [2].
